乘用车A柱盲区的校核方法

摘    要:在驾驶员视野优化设计中,A柱盲区是影响汽车主动安全的重要因素之一,所以对A柱盲区的校核应给予足够的重视。文章用SAE眼椭圆、GB11562-94和RAMSIS眼点3种方法在同一个状态的驾驶姿势下对A柱盲区进行了校核.并对得到的3种不同结果进行了比较分析。结果表明,测得的双目障碍角中,RAMSIS眼点的结果〉SAE眼椭圆的结果〉GB11562-94的结果;在校核过程中,RAMSIS眼点比其他2种方法操作过程简单,在校核时间上占有优势。

Verification Method of A-pillar Obstruction of Passenger Car
Abstract:In optimized design of driver's field of view, A-pillar obstruction is an important factor influencing automotive active safety, verification of A-pillar obstruction should be paid adequate attentions. In this paper, three-methods of SAE eye ellipse, GB 11562-94 and RAMSIS eyespot is used for checking A-pillar obstruction in the same driving position, with a comparative analysis of its results. The results indicated that the measured obstacle angle of two-eyes visibility, the result of RAMSIS eyespot is bigger than that of SAE eye ellipse and GB 11562-94; in verification process, RAMSIS eyespot is simpler than that of two methods and it has advantages in verification time.
